Storm window repl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or inefficient storm windows and installing new units to improve the home's exterior protection. This process typically includes assessing the existing storm windows, selecting appropriate replacements, and ensuring proper installation for optimal performance. The service aims to enhance the home's insulation, reduce drafts, and improve overall energy efficiency, especially during colder months when maintaining interior warmth is a priority.

One of the primary issues that storm window replacement addresses is air leakage. Older storm windows may develop gaps, cracks, or warping over time, which can lead to increased heating and cooling costs. Replacing these windows helps to create a tighter seal around the window frame, minimizing drafts and preventing outdoor elements from entering the home. Additionally, new storm windows can provide better protection against the elements, such as wind, rain, and snow, helping to preserve the integrity of the primary windows and the building's structure.

Material and Installation Costs - The total cost for storm window replacement typ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on the material and size. Basic aluminum options tend to be less expensive, while premium materials may increase the price.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ing storm windows generally fall between $100 and $250 per window. Complexity of installation and accessibility can influence the overall labor charges. Contact local pros for accurate quotes tailored to the property.

Number of Windows - The overall project cost varies with the number of windows replaced, with larger jobs often receiving volume estimates. Replacing multiple windows can reduce the per-window cost, but the total expense depends on the number involved. Local contractors can assess the scope for precise pricing.

Additional Factors - Custom sizes, special features, and removal of old windows may add to the overall cost, potentially increasing expenses by a few hundred dollars. These factors can vary widely based on specific requirements and local service provider rates. Getting multiple estimates is recommended for an accurate cost picture.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m window replacements? Storm window replacements involve swapping out old or damaged storm windows with new ones to improve insulation and protection for your home.

How do I know if my storm windows need replacing? Signs include difficulty opening or closing, condensation buildup, damage, or drafts around the windows.

What types of storm windows are available? There are various options such as aluminum, vinyl, or wood frames, with different glazing types to suit specific needs.

How long does a storm window replacement typically take? The duration depends on the number of windows and the complexity of the installation, but most projects can be completed within a day or two.
